水平菜单隐藏第一个列表样式并显示其余部分

时间:2014-03-09 09:16:00

标签: css html-lists

我遇到了这个我无法弄清楚的问题。

#menuUL{    
    font-size:32px;
    padding:0;
}

#menuUL li:first-child{
    list-style-type: none;  
}

#menuUL li{
    margin-left:30px;
    /*display: list-item;*/
    display:inline;
    list-style-type:disc;
}

我有一个水平菜单,但我只想让第一个项目隐藏它的列表样式类型,其余的需要显示光盘。然而,我将把2个显示器放在同一个li中,这使得它显示垂直而不是水平。

更新。 HTML代码

<div id="photoMenu">
<ul id="menuUL">
    <li>ALL</li>
    <li>ARCHITECTURE</li>    
    <li>PEOPLE</li>
    <li>LEGO</li>
</ul>

1 个答案:

答案 0 :(得分:0)

尝试浮动li而不是

JSfiddle Demo

<强> CSS

#menuUL{    
    font-size:32px;
    padding:0;
}

#menuUL > li:first-of-type {
    list-style-type: none;  
}

#menuUL li{
    float:left;
    margin-left:35px;
}